Second: Teachers need to create accounts for their students. If you have a small number of students, you may create their accounts one at a time using a web-based form. If you have a large number of students, you may create their accounts by uploading a .csv file containing student username, password, first name, last name and email.
When creating student accounts:
- Please start your student IDs with s- so everyone will know they are students. To ensure their names are not duplicated, add a number at the end of their login name.
- Passwords need to be secure. DO NOT give each student the same password.
- Student firstname should include his/her first name and the first initial of his/her lastname. I.E. Jerry Smith is JerryS, if there is a second Jerry Smith he should be JerrySm.
- A student's last name should be his/her school name. I.E. Jerry Smith from Hayt School would be JerryS Hayt School. His login name might be jsmith204 or jsmith204hayt.
- Each student must have a unique email address, but, we don't want an official email address so, if your email address is lsmentek@cps.edu please make the students email addresses lsmentek1@hayt.cps.edu, lsementek2@hayt.cps.edu, lsmentek3@hayt.cps.edu
- NO commas anywhere in the file!
With the above in mind, open your class list and Excel to begin. Your spread sheet should look something like this:
username | password | firstname | lastname | |
s-jerrys204hayt | yell..low | JerryS | Hayt-School | lsmentek1@hayt.cps.edu |
s-jerrysm204hayt | pen12cil | JerrySm | Hayt-School | lsmentek2@hayt.cps.edu |
s-johnsmi205hayt | prupple3 | JohnSmi | Hayt-School | lsmentek3@hayt.cps.edu |
Save your spread sheet as a DOS comma delimited file with a .csv extension.
To create student accounts:
- Navigate to the Start page by following the bread crumbs trail just below the Welcome to the iCollaboratory banner.
- When you are on the Start page, look for the Admin box on the right side of the page and select Users.
- Follow the links or the form to add student accounts individually or to upload many student accounts at a time using the Excel spreadsheet you just saved as a .csv file.
